Guest: Robert Monks

 
Corporations now are so powerful they threaten both democracy and capitalism itself says, Robert A.G. Monks. This true capitalist-insider is the world’s leading shareholder activist and author of Corpocracy. The U.S. government is so dominated by CEOs and Business Roundtable companies, he says, we’ve corporatized even our most fundamental decisions as citizens – when we will kill and risk being killed.
